15.1 Function: Delete data memory (reset factory settings)
This function should only be used by trained service staff. This is why this function
cannot be easily selected and triggered. All settings are reset to the original factory
default parameters. The menu navigation and the following parameters are used for
a reset:
Parameters
00
CODE
00 = End user code
NN = Code for pool dealers / service staff
NN: Code for dinotec factory service.
997: Load factory settings (excluding calibration values)
999: = Set calibration values (0mV, 58mV/pH)

Note: A re-calibration of the pH electrode is not required after having
entered the function value 997 (factory settings).
